refactor(api): remove price download from /simulate/trigger
Move data preparation to background worker: - Fast endpoint response (<1s) - No blocking downloads - Worker handles data download and filtering - Maintains backwards compatibility Co-Authored-By: Claude <noreply@anthropic.com>
